How much do drupal developer jobs pay per year?

As of May 30, 2026, the average yearly pay for drupal developer in California is $110,473.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$90,800.00 and $126,800.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What Is a Drupal Developer?

A Drupal developer works within Drupal, an open-source content management system (CMS) to create solutions for individuals and businesses. Their duties include designing software to fulfill client needs. They are also expected to use a site builder to code a project from the ground up or upgrade existing ones. The work is typically full-time during business hours, though overtime is common, especially when meeting deadlines. The occupational outlook of this career, according to the Bureau of Labor Statistics, is promising, with double-digit growth expected through 2026.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Drupal Develop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Drupal Developer, you need strong skills in PHP, HTML, CSS, and JavaScript, along with experience in Drupal site building and theming. Familiarity with tools like Drush, Composer, Git, and relevant Drupal certifications are highly valued. Problem-solving abilities, attention to detail, and effective communication help developers collaborate seamlessly with clients and team members. These competencies are vital for building secure, scalable, and user-friendly Drupal websites that meet client requirements.

What are some common challenges Drupal Developers face when working on large-scale projects?

Drupal Developers working on large-scale projects often encounter challenges such as managing complex content structures, ensuring site performance under high traffic, and keeping modules and custom code compatible with core updates. Collaboration with designers, content editors, and backend teams is essential to maintain consistency and meet project deadlines. Staying updated with the latest Drupal security patches and best practices is also critical to prevent vulnerabilities and ensure long-term site stability.

What is the difference between Drupal Developer vs WordPress Developer?

AspectDrupal DeveloperWordPress Developer
Required CredentialsKnowledge of PHP, HTML, CSS, JavaScript; often familiarity with Drupal-specific modulesKnowledge of PHP, HTML, CSS, JavaScript; often familiarity with WordPress themes and plugins
Work EnvironmentTypically in enterprise, government, or large-scale websitesCommon in small to medium business websites, blogs, and e-commerce sites
Employer & Industry UsageUsed by organizations needing complex, scalable CMS solutionsPopular among small businesses, bloggers, and startups
Common Search & ComparisonOften compared due to similar CMS development rolesFrequently compared as a more user-friendly alternative

Drupal Developers and WordPress Developers both work with PHP and web technologies, but Drupal Developers typically handle more complex, scalable projects in enterprise environments, while WordPress Developers focus on user-friendly, smaller-scale websites. The choice depends on project requirements and technical expertise.

Loma Linda University Health (LLUH) is an esteemed healthcare organization situated in Loma Linda, California, US. Established in 1905, it was initially known as the College of Medical Evangelists, and it operated as the official medical institution of the Seventh-day Adventist Church until the name was changed to LLUH in 1961. LLUH is very much active in the healthcare and education sectors, providing a vast range of services such as medical treatment, research, and health education. The organization’s core mission is "to continue the teaching and healing ministry of Jesus Christ", which underlines its binding values of compassion, integrity, excellence, freedom, and justice.
